Structure fire in Crookston on Sunday evening under investigation

Crookston, MN – On 2/15/2026 at approximately 17:44 emergency crews from the Crookston Fire Department responded to reports of a structure fire located at 325 James Ave.
Upon arrival, firefighters observed heavy smoke coming from the lower level of the home. Crews initiated a transitional attack and brought the fire under control within approximately 10 minutes.
A total of 24 personnel responded to the incident. There were no injuries reported.
All individuals that were in the home were able to get to safety and were checked by medical staff.
The structure sustained heavy damage on both floors. Fire crews remained on scene for approximately three hours conducting overhaul operations and ensuring there were no remaining hot spots.
The cause of the fire is currently under investigation by the Crookston Fire Department with assistance from the MN State Fire Marshal’s Office. At this time, the cause has not been determined. Additional information will be released as it becomes available.
Crookston Fire Department was assisted by the Crookston Police Department, Crookston Area Ambulance, MN State Fire Marshalls Office, and the Polk County Sheriff’s Office.
